Keen runner Paul Howell is in training for the Great Eastern Run on 12th October and he has pledged to give all sponsorship money raised to the Peterborough United Centre Of Excellence.

Howell, whose son is a player within the Centre, is due to complete his first ever marathon and has plenty of motivation to achieve a time of less than two hours for the gruelling run.

'At first it was just a fitness exercise that I wanted to complete, but I was speaking to Head of Youth Dave Robertson and it just seemed like the logical project to raise money for was the Centre of Excellence.

'My son is with the under 14 squad and I see the work that goes on behind the scenes of the Centre of Excellence and hopefully I can raise £1,000 for the department. I have been in training for four months and am running 30 miles a week. I am stepping it up now and my son is even joining me on a few of my jogs.
